About the Role
Responsible for analysing the performance and associated risk of the investment portfoliosIn charge of production/review of accurate Customized Performance Attribution & Risk reports for Private Assets Portfolios within specified timescales.
To prepare Daily Performance Attribution Reporting of various funds and asset class for the global clients.
Preparing Returns, Attribution / Contribution analysis, Risk characteristics report while crafting and maintaining ad-hoc customized reports.
Identify, highlight and resolve the anomalies in Attribution, Risk and Performance numbers and provide the accurate justification.
Proactive research and provide insight on investment performance, deviations from benchmark, asset allocation targets and portfolio movements to clients.
Coordinate with data providers, colleagues and clients on issues relating to the quality and timeliness of data and the content of the reports.
Collaborate with other teams and team members working for the same projects and identify business operational areas of improvements and propose appropriate action plans, along with performance reporting.
Ensuring documentation of policies, procedures and work processes and ensuring compliance with set procedures, any other assignments given by the management from time to time.
Provide business requirement to technical team for building performance reporting data model.
Identify the areas of automation and shall be able to develop data scripting to access database tools independently.
Job Requirements:
In-depth knowledge and understanding of Private Asset Performance Measurement & Attribution reporting and Risk reporting.
Experience in Investment Management Projects skills and have 4-8 years of relevant exposure in investment performance reporting
Proficiency in Eagle IBOR, Aladdin, E-Front, Microsoft Power BI and Microsoft Office applications particularly advanced Excel skills.
Proven understanding and exposure to financial markets and various financial products (including performance analytics).
Relevant working experience of data model and process design
Strong presentation, verbal and written communication skills.
A degree or equivalent experience in a Finance, Technical, Mathematical field
Professional certifications in CIPM & CFA would be an added advantage

AIA Group Limited, often known as AIA , is a Hong Kong-based American multinational insurance and finance corporation. It is the largest public listed life insurance and securities group in Asia-Pacific. It offers insurance and financial services, writing life insurance for individuals and businesses, as well as accident and health insurance, and offers retirement planning, and wealth management services, variable contracts, investments and securities.
